What Is a Car Key Programmer?
A car key programmer is an electronic gadget that communicates with a vehicle's onboard computer system or Electronic Control Unit (ECU) to program keys, fobs, and transponder chips. These gadgets are crucial for developing new keys for cars, especially when initial keys are lost or damaged. Depending upon the kind of vehicle and key innovation, various programmers are readily available, each designed to work with particular makes and designs.
Kinds Of Car Key Programmers
Car key programmers can be classified based on their performances, compatibility, and operational methodologies. Here are a few of the common types:

Standalone Programmers:
These devices do not need any extra devices. They are developed to straight connect to the car's OBD-II port and are easy to use, usually including an integrated display screen.
PC-Based Programmers:
These types require to be linked to a computer. They normally offer more sophisticated features and can support a more comprehensive variety of car models through software updates.
Smartphone-based Programmers:
Utilizing mobile applications, these programmers link to automobiles by means of Bluetooth or Wi-Fi. They offer a portable service for key programming however may be restricted in their abilities compared to standalone or PC-based choices.Key Functions of Car Key Programmers

Using a car key programmer involves a series of steps. The following is a generalized treatment for using a standalone key programmer:
Step-by-Step Guide:Connect the Programmer: Plug the key programmer into the vehicle's OBD-II port.Switch on the Ignition: Turn on the vehicle's ignition without beginning the engine.Select Vehicle Make and Model: Follow the on-screen prompts to select the appropriate vehicle make and design.Program the Key: Choose the choice to program a new key or fob, then follow the prompts.Evaluate the Key: After programming, test the key to ensure it works correctly (lock/unlock doors, start the engine).Security PrecautionsConstantly ensure the vehicle battery is adequately charged throughout programming.Handle keys and fobs with care to avoid damage.Benefits of Using a Car Key Programmer

Do I need a car key programmer if I have lost my only key?
Yes, a car key programmer is often important for reprogramming new keys after losing the only set.
2. Can any car key programmer deal with my vehicle?
Not all programmers are suitable with every vehicle. Constantly guarantee the programmer you are acquiring is designed for your specific make and design.
3. Can I reprogram utilized keys with a car key programmer?
In many cases, yes. Nevertheless, some cars require the old key to be cleared from the system initially.
4. How do I know if I require a transponder key programmer particularly?
If your vehicle utilizes a transponder key system, you will require a programmer that supports transponders.
